youngtsai commited on
Commit
fa78f46
·
1 Parent(s): 54c7397

system_message = """你是專業的 LATEX 轉換師,擅長將數學符號、公式轉換成 LATEX 格式,並用 LATEX 符號 $...$ 包裹,ex: $x^2$

Browse files
Files changed (1) hide show
  1. app.py +6 -7
app.py CHANGED
@@ -2461,17 +2461,16 @@ def process_open_ai_audio_to_chatbot(password, audio_url):
2461
  # 確認 response 是否有數學符號,prompt to LATEX $... $, ex: $x^2$
2462
 
2463
  if transcription:
2464
- system_message = "你是專業的 LATEX 轉換師,擅長將數學符號、公式轉換成 LATEX 格式,並用 LATEX 符號 $...$ 包裹,ex: $x^2$"
2465
- user_message = """transcription: {transcription}
2466
- 請將 transcription 內的數學、公式、運算式、化學式、物理 formula 內容轉換成 LATEX 格式
2467
- 其他文字都保留原樣
2468
- 也不要給出多餘的敘述
2469
-
2470
- ----
2471
  範例:
2472
  transcription: x的平方加 2x 加 1 等於 0
2473
  轉成 LATEX 格式:$x^2 + 2x + 1 = 0$
2474
  """
 
 
 
 
 
2475
  request = OPEN_AI_CLIENT.chat.completions.create(
2476
  model="gpt-4-turbo",
2477
  messages=[
 
2461
  # 確認 response 是否有數學符號,prompt to LATEX $... $, ex: $x^2$
2462
 
2463
  if transcription:
2464
+ system_message = """你是專業的 LATEX 轉換師,擅長將數學符號、公式轉換成 LATEX 格式,並用 LATEX 符號 $...$ 包裹,ex: $x^2$
 
 
 
 
 
 
2465
  範例:
2466
  transcription: x的平方加 2x 加 1 等於 0
2467
  轉成 LATEX 格式:$x^2 + 2x + 1 = 0$
2468
  """
2469
+ user_message = """transcription: {transcription}
2470
+ 請將 transcription 內的數學、公式、運算式、化學式、物理 formula 內容轉換成 LATEX 格式
2471
+ 其他文字都保留原樣
2472
+ 也不要給出多餘的敘述
2473
+ """
2474
  request = OPEN_AI_CLIENT.chat.completions.create(
2475
  model="gpt-4-turbo",
2476
  messages=[